Aromatic and Savory: Exploring Desi Ghee's Versatility

Desi ghee, a staple in many Indian households, is renowned for its rich aroma and distinct flavor. This clarified butter, obtained from simmering pure cow's milk fat, holds a special place in culinary traditions across the subcontinent. From its versatile nature, ghee enhances an array of dishes, ranging from simple everyday meals to elaborate festive feasts.

Its high smoke point makes it suitable for frying and sauteing, while its delicate flavor profile works wonders with a variety of spices and ingredients.

Traditionally, ghee is used in preparing classic dishes like dal makhani, butter chicken, and naan bread, lending them their signature richness and depth. But its applications reach further these culinary staples, finding use in sweet preparations, from fluffy rotis to decadent desserts.

Classic Methods for Making Authentic Desi Ghee

Making authentic desi ghee is a tradition passed down through generations. Firstly, the freshest cream is gathered from full-fat milk. This cream is then thoroughly churned to form rich, golden butter. The buttermilk leftover is strained, and the pure butter is gently melted. As the butter simmer, it starts to separate into ghee, a light golden liquid with a aromatic aroma. The transparent ghee is then strained to remove any impurities, and it's ready to be stored in airtight containers. This ancient method ensures that the ghee retains its nutritional value and imparts a characteristic flavor to your dishes.
